Transaction 8d51d27ea1750296166920678612b128cc4c7a521848adb719e7d64a3ed04b5c
1 Input
1 Output
-
8d51d27ea1750296166920678612b128cc4c7a521848adb719e7d64a3ed04b5c:0
- value
- 407334
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b385ab136d31e08604340a2208d261f214caa9bd OP_EQUAL
- address
- 3J4F1KEs9arc8cp8Wiyv4FpQ9dGthWruPp